For a multi dial G-Shock, that GW 4000D isn't bad, really quite subtle, with clear hands and numbers.
I don't like the red hour hand that Casio seem obsessed with, so I'm getting hold of some Lumibrite paint from the States, and I'm going to re-do the hands on mine so that they both have Lume covering the whole of the end of each hand, and thicker layers over the hour markers, so everything is clearer and brighter after dark.

I used to be a G100 owner. but after 11 years it stopped; short; never to go again. When I considered my options in replacing it I thought that yes, the red hour hand was a pain to read, and it was ugly and bulky, and I doubt that I'd ever find myself 100 metres underwater with a non-working watch wishing that my watch was waterproof to 200m, and if I was, then my luck had probably run out anyway...
So two years on with an HDA 600, slimmer, lighter, and judging by its scuffed looks just as shock resistant; I couldn't justify to myself spending up to £200 on a plastic watch.
